How to Remove the Headlight Bulb of a Honda Fit?

6Answers
JakeAnn
08/31/2025, 04:45:58 AM

The removal of the headlight bulb for a Honda Fit is relatively simple. After opening the engine compartment hood, you can see the dust cover at the rear of the headlight assembly. Most dust covers are made of rubber and can be unscrewed directly by turning them along the threaded direction. Here are a few points to note when replacing the bulb: 1. Ensure the vehicle is turned off and the key is removed before starting the replacement. Wait until the engine has completely cooled down before proceeding. 2. Make sure the voltage and wattage of the new bulb are the same as the original. Do not believe merchants who claim that increasing wattage will increase brightness, as this can cause unstable current leading to short circuits. In minor cases, it may blow a fuse, and in severe cases, it could cause the vehicle to catch fire. 3. Wear gloves throughout the replacement process. After removing the bulb, avoid touching the glass part of the bulb directly with your hands.

Removing the headlight bulb of a Fit is actually quite easy; I figured it out myself. First, ensure the car is turned off and parked stably, with the engine cooled for about 10 minutes to avoid burning your hands. Open the hood, locate the round cover behind the headlight, and unscrew it counterclockwise. When unplugging the electrical connector, gently pull it out without forcing it to avoid damaging the interface. Then, the old bulb can be removed. Be careful not to touch the glass of the new bulb with bare hands, as the oils from your skin can shorten the bulb's lifespan—wearing gloves is the safest option. Align the new bulb properly, plug in the electricity to test if the light works normally, then tighten the cover clockwise. The whole process takes about 15 minutes. It's safer to refer to the manual more often, as the Fit is designed to be user-friendly.

As someone who often works on their own car, replacing the Fit's bulbs is a practical small project. Prepare gloves and simple tools like a screwdriver for when the cover is tight. The Fit's bulb types are usually H11 or 9005—check the manual in advance to save time. Unscrew the headlight rear cover, unplug the connector, and replace the bulb; the whole process takes about 10 minutes. A small tip: after replacement, adjust the headlight angle to avoid glare—safe, efficient, cost-saving, and extends part lifespan.

What Causes Shaking During Half-Clutch Engagement in Manual Transmission?

Shaking during half-clutch engagement in manual transmission is caused by a faulty clutch pressure plate, which can be resolved by replacing it. Function of the Clutch Pressure Plate: The clutch pressure plate is a crucial component of the clutch system, playing a vital role in driving safety. It is equipped with friction plates, similar to brake pads on wheels, made from highly durable materials like asbestos and copper wire. The friction plates on the pressure plate also have a minimum allowable thickness and need replacement after prolonged mileage. Methods to Reduce Clutch Plate Wear: Avoid partially depressing the clutch pedal, as this keeps the clutch plate in a semi-engaged state, meaning the flywheel and pressure plate are in a frictional state. Fully depressing the clutch pedal completely disengages the flywheel from the clutch pressure plate, eliminating friction between them.

Where to Park for Designated Parking

When performing uphill designated parking, the front bumper of the motor vehicle should stop above the center line, with the body maintaining a 30cm distance from the side line to achieve the correct parking position. During uphill designated parking and starting, it's important to complete the hill start within 30 seconds after stopping. The driving license examination subjects are: 1. Subject One: Examination on road traffic safety laws, regulations, and related knowledge; 2. Subject Two: Field driving skills examination, including test items such as reversing into a garage, designated parking and starting on a slope, right-angle turns, curve driving, and parallel parking; 3. Subject Three: Road driving skills examination, with basic test items including preparation for starting, driving straight, changing lanes, passing intersections, parking by the roadside, making U-turns, and night driving; 4. Subject Four: Safe and civilized driving knowledge, testing related knowledge on safe and civilized driving.
